Gregory “Greg” Karl Salzbrenner, 72, of Kenosha, passed away peacefully on Saturday, February 21, 2026, at Kenosha Senior Living, surrounded by his loving family.
Born in 1953 to Glen and Anne (Heman) Salzbrenner, Greg grew up in Lakewood, OH. He played the tuba in the marching band and wrestled on his high school team. After high school, Greg attended the United States Coast Guard Academy for two years, then transferred to Bowling Green State University, graduating with a degree in science/earth science education.
Greg met his future wife, Marilyn, in college after returning from a summer geological field course in Colorado. Greg went on to teach high school chemistry and earth science and later found his true talents after pursuing a second bachelor’s degree in chemistry from Ohio Wesleyan University, where he graduated summa cum laude. This achievement both launched his 30-year career as a chemist in the coatings and paint industry and taught his children the value of resourcefulness and hard work.
Greg enjoyed being a member of the Kenosha Pops Band and Parkside Community Band, where he played the trumpet for nearly 25 years. Through many summers at the bandshell and Christmas concerts at Carthage College, he was able to share his love of classical music with the Kenosha community. Greg lit up discussing anything about science, building model airplanes, and collecting die-cast tractors.
But most of all, he loved his family. He was a devoted husband, a wonderful father, and a loving grandfather.
